Marine outboard fuel systems and small gasoline powered lawn, garden, rental and turf equipment. Designed for sustainability of our environment, with exceptionally low fuel permeation. The State of California Air Resources Board (CARB) and the U.S. EPA Clean Air Act, Section 213, mandate that fuel hoses for outboard marine, not to exceed a permeation rate of fuel vapors of 15gm/m2/day. Eaton’s 35FH significantly exceeds this regulation with tested average loss rate of <6gm/m2/day. Meets tank to engine requirements on a wide variety of marine out board fuel systems and small gasoline powered turf and lawn care equipment. Meets the requirements of the International Marine Certification institutes Recreational Craft Directive 94/25/EC. Construction
Polyvinylidene Fluoride (PVDF) barrier layer with polyester reinforcement and a black PVC Alloy cover.
